Rep. Connolly, Postal Unions Back USPS Coronavirus Stimulus Funding To Maintain ‘Essential Service’ (From Federal News Network)

March 20, 2020March 26, 2020Paul Steidler

In an article about the challenges facing the United States Postal Service (USPS) due to the COVID-19 pandemic, Federal News Network quoted a recent piece by Lexington Senior Fellow Paul Steidler.

With USPS in financial trouble, Steidler said that the U.S. Treasury should extend USPS’s line of credit, but it should not give the Postal Service a “blank check.” He also called on Congress to prevent a liquidity crisis with postal reform, saying, “Given the structural issues that USPS faces, the effects of COVID-19 and years of failing to address this issue, Congress should enact comprehensive postal reform as soon as possible and no later than July 2021.”
